Window Handles Replacement

When you need to replace your uPVC window handles, it's essential to follow the correct procedure and make sure that your new handle matches your existing lock. This is not only for security reasons but also for insurance purposes.

Selecting the best window handles can make or break the look of a room. There are many different kinds of handles, and they come in a range of materials.

Material

Window handles are a crucial part of any single or double windows with a double or single. They are available in many styles to match your home. There are several locking mechanisms that can be secured and prevent children opening the windows accidentally. A window handle that is lockable is especially useful in homes with small children, as it provides an easy way to prevent children from opening the window.

To replace your uPVC window handle first, remove the cap screw from the handle you have previously used, and then remove it using the correct tool. This can be a tricky process, so it's important not to harm the handle or frame. After the handle has been removed, you can replace it with a new handle that is secure and matches the style of the window.

When choosing a new window handle you should take into consideration the material and the size of spindle. The spindle is a square peg protruding from the base handle. It is essential to measure the length to ensure that the replacement is positioned correctly. This can be accomplished by pressing a small object like a needle into the base handle to determine the depth of the square pin. Once you've got this number you can select the replacement window that matches your window.

There are many different kinds of uPVC window handles Some of them are specific to the type of window they are used on. For instance Espag handles are installed on tilt and turn windows, Window Handles Replacement while Cockspur handles are typically found on uPVC casement or awning windows. Other kinds of uPVC windows handles include monkey tail handles and blade or spade handles.

It is crucial to consider the step height when selecting a handle. This is the distance that runs from the base of the handle to the frame where it is placed. This will help you select a handle that will fit your window perfectly and be easy to open and close. You can find this information on the manufacturer's website or by looking at photos of the handle.

Style

Window handles are an essential component of your window hardware. They serve a basic function to open and close your double or single window and are available in a range of styles and finishes that can be used with a variety of frame materials. Whether you are installing new windows or replacing damaged or old ones, the right window handle can completely transform your home and add an elegant touch to your interior design.

The kind of window handle you choose will depend on the design of your existing windows and your personal preference. There are many types of handles available, some are better suited for specific window frames, and also provide additional security features. A window glass replacement handle that locks for instance, lets you to lock windows using a single key and is ideal for high-rise homes. Similar to a lift rail handle can be used on casement and awning windows to "crank" them open and make them the simplest window style to operate.

It is easy to select the appropriate replacement windows prices handle if you know how your windows are set up, and what the frame dimensions are. The first step is to determine the handle you have, Window Handles Replacement and then locate a replacement online or at a local shop. The length of the spindle of the handle is also important since it will determine the location of the locking mechanism. Install the handle in the same place as your current one.

There are many kinds of uPVC handles that can be placed on windows. The most common are Espag and Cockspur handles, which come with spindles that extend from the back of the handle and locks into the window's locking mechanism. Other popular designs include tilt and turn handles, spade handles, and blade handles.

To replace your uPVC window handle, start by opening your window and removing the cap that protects the screws that hold it in place. Once you've removed the screw caps from your window handle, crank and gearbox, carefully remove them to expose the fixing screws. After you have removed the screws, take off the handle that was previously used and replace it in the same place.

Locking mechanism

This part of handle connects with a multi-point lock mechanism that is positioned to the windows. This makes it harder for burglars to gain entry into your home, and acts as a deterrent to them, since they are less likely to be able manipulate the handle and lock into the first place.

You may be able to replace the entire lock and handle without removing the whole window frame, depending on what kind of mechanism your windows have. If your uPVC window is fitted with espagnolette lock, then anyone with DIY skills can easily replace the handle and handle while still using a multipoint locking system.

There are many different types of espagnolette locks, each having distinct mechanisms that allow them to function. The most common type of espagnolette lock is called the espag handle. It has a square spindle on the back, which slides into the receivers shaped like mushrooms on the window frame when the handle is rotated.

A casement latch is another type of handle that works as a door-chain lock. These are usually mounted at the top of the frame or sash of the window and lock together two pieces to prevent them from opening too wide. They are also simple to replace. However, it is important to get the correct replacement for your current handle and window latch.

The window pin lock is the final type of latch. It is fixed to the sash, and it is designed to stop sash movement. This type of lock isn't as secure as a casement lock however, it provides adequate security and is a simple replacement for your broken window handle.

It is important to measure spindle length when selecting the lock and handle for uPVC Windows. This will help you find an alternative that fits the window exactly. Think about whether you would prefer a cranked handle that opens only one way, or a handle inline that can be operated either way.

Installation

As time passes the handles on your windows may start to show signs that they need to be replaced. It can be obvious when the handle is damaged or becomes difficult to turn. Or it can be subtle, like when it is no longer locking easily. No matter how you identify this issue, it's crucial to replace your window handle as fast as you can in order to ensure safety and security in your home.

Before purchasing a new handle, check to see that it's the correct size for your windows. It is especially important to check the measurements of a uPVC handle prior to replacing it. Different types can have slightly different measurements, which could make your handle not work or appear just right in your window. Take into consideration whether the handle was designed for a casement window or an awning window. Each style has a different variation.

Installing the window handle is easy after you've determined the kind you require. First, you'll need remove the old one from your window. To do this, you'll need to unscrew the screw from the base of the handle. You'll then have to remove screw cap from the handle. Then, you'll have to attach the new handle using a pin or screw.

Depending on the type of handle you've got it is important to determine whether you want a left or right-handed version. Inline espagnolette handles are universal and don't require to be the same hand as your current one, but older uPVC handles that require handing will have a predetermined step height (the distance from the top of the handle to the base or frame) and you'll need make sure that the new handle is the same step height.
